1.Anti-inflammatory effect of astragalosides and its mechanisms of action
Qin YANG ; Jingtao LU ; Bin WANG ; Aiwu ZHOU ; Minzhu CHEN
Chinese Journal of Clinical Pharmacology and Therapeutics 2001;6(1):21-24
AimTo study the anti-inflammatory effect of astragalosides(AST) and its mechanisms of action. Methods The exudate volume, neutrophil count and protein content in exudate were measuredinthe carrageenan-induced air pounch model in rats. The content of PGE2 was assayed by radioimmunoassay,the activity of PLA2 by microacid titration assay, IL-8 by ELISA, and NO by nitrate reductase assay. The production of O2 in neutrophil was determined by cytochrome C assay. Results AST(40, 80 mg· kg -1) could markedly reduce the exudate volume, neutrophil count, protein content, the content of IL-8, and the production of O2.AST lowered PLA2 activity of neutrophil and accellular component in exudate, and it also decreased the contents of PGE2 and NO in exudate. Conclusion AST has an obvious anti-inflammatory effect on carrageenan-induced acute inflammation.Its mechanisms may be related to the inhibition of vascular permeability and leukocyte migration, as well as to the suppression of PLA2 activity and the reduction of IL-8, PGE2, NO and O2 production.

3.Sterilizing effect and residual bacteria of four different methods for sterilizing simple breathing vesicles.
Aiwu LU ; Mei WANG ; Zhiqiang NIE ; Yuanbo GUO ; Chunxiao WANG
Journal of Southern Medical University 2013;33(7):1067-1070
OBJECTIVETo study the effects of 4 different methods for disinfection of simple breathing vesicles and microbial residue.
METHODSThe disinfection tests were divided into 4 groups: G1 group (43 cases) with 500 mg/L chlorine dioxide spray, G2 group (28 cases) with alcohol spray, G3 group (47 cases) with 50 mg/L trichloroisocyanuric acid (TCCA) immersion, and G4 group (46 cases) with 50 mg/L chlorine dioxide solution immersion. After 30 min of disinfection, each group was examined by bacterial culture and colony count. The residual bacteria were identified and typed.
RESULTSThe 4 methods showed significant differences in bacterial colony count (P<0.001). The rate of bacterial residue was 0% in G1 group, 53.6% in G2 group, 27.7% in G3 group, and 21.7% in G4 group, showing significant differences between the 4 groups (P<0.001). The residual bacteria included antibiotic-resistant common opportunistic pathogen such as Pseudomonas aeruginosa, Acinetobacter baumannii and Staphylococcus haemolytic.
CONCLUSIONSDisinfection with 500 mg/L chlorine dioxide spray is the best for simple breathing vesicles. Prolonged immersion in TCCA may lead to the growth of drug-resistant pathogens in the breathing vesicles.

4.Expression of E3 ubiquitin ligase UHRF2 in intrahepatic cholangiocarcinoma and its clinical significance
Hai-Ying ZENG ; Rui PENG ; Xiao-Yong HUANG ; Xin-Yu ZHANG ; Xuan YANG ; Jia-Cheng LU ; Guo-Ming SHI ; Aiwu KE ; Jia-Bin CAI
Chinese Journal of Clinical Medicine 2018;25(1):9-12
Objective:To explore the expression and clinical significance of ubiquitin-like with PHID and ring finger domains 2 (UHRF2) in intrahepatic cholangiocarcinoma (ICC).Methods:The expression of UHRF2 in 138 ICC was determined by immunohistochemistry,and the relationships between UHRF2 expression with prognosis and clinicopathological features of ICC were analyzed:Results:UHRF2 was highly expressed in ICC compared with paratumorous tissues.Level of UHRF2 was associated with high AFP level (P=0.010),poor tunor differentiation (P=0.026),lymph node metastasis (P=0.001),and advanced TNM stage (P=0.019).Hevated UHRF2 expression was suggested to be associated with poor prognosis and high recurrence rate in ICC patients (P< 0.001),and multivariable analysis indicated that UHRF2 was of theprognostic indicators of ICC (P<0.05).Conclusions:High level of UHRF2 is related to the malignant phenotype of ICC,and can be a prognostic and recurrent indicator of postoperative patients.
